Officials rescue three from lake
MILTON TOWNSHIP Three men attempting to remove an ice shanty from Lake Koshkonong were stranded Tuesday in an eight-wheel drive amphibious vehicle between ice and open water and had to be rescued by local emergency crews.
According to a Rock County Sheriff's Office news release, emergency workers from the sheriff's office and Edgerton and Milton fire departments responded at 5:48 p.m. Tuesday to the lake, at Dallman's Landing in Milton Township, after learning the men were stranded.
Members of the sheriff's office recreational safety team and Milton Fire Department used an airboat to rescue the men and take them back to Dallman's Landing.
No medical treatment was needed. The men, whose names and addresses were not made available, reported no injuries after being stranded for about two hours, according to the release.
The amphibious machine was left on the lake due to weather concerns. The recreational safety team planned to retrieve it Wednesday morning.
